Unlocking Youthful Skin: Wrinkle Reduction Techniques

As we mature, our skin undergoes natural changes that can lead to the appearance of wrinkles. These fine lines and creases are a common sign of aging and can influence our self-esteem. Fortunately, there are various techniques available to reduce the visibility of wrinkles and promote a youthful complexion.

One popular method is the use of external creams and serums containing ingredients like alpha hydroxy acids. These substances can boost collagen production, which helps to tighten the skin.

Another effective approach is laser resurfacing. This procedure uses focused light energy to ablate the outermost layer of skin, revealing smoother and firmer tissue underneath.

  • Glycolic peels are another option for minimizing wrinkles. They employ a chemical solution to renew the skin, promoting cell turnover and collagen production.
  • Dermaplaning can also be helpful in reducing the appearance of wrinkles by polishing the skin's texture. These procedures employ tiny crystals or a surgical blade to remove dead skin cells, revealing brighter skin underneath.

Keep in mind that the best wrinkle reduction technique for you will depend on individual factors such as your complexion, the severity of wrinkles, and your budget. It's always a good idea to speak with a dermatologist or other qualified healthcare professional to determine the most suitable treatment options.
